Transaction 525906d5ecee73a7873c7df023b0bc4fa662453bbbcb4d99f2fc9da4a60e7151

2 Input
2 Outputs
  • 525906d5ecee73a7873c7df023b0bc4fa662453bbbcb4d99f2fc9da4a60e7151:0
  • value  45746096
    address  1Dj8rfot9HmkqPzv4WxuFkj8MWo9nwi5jK
  • 525906d5ecee73a7873c7df023b0bc4fa662453bbbcb4d99f2fc9da4a60e7151:1
  • value  19268955
    address  1CrVMuFbRqxyYPEZHyWKrUYojRqxmbM3DJ